In recent times, a wave of retiring infant boomers and high interest prices have actually assisted fuel record-breaking sales in the annuity market. From 2022 to 2024, annuity sales covered $1.1 trillion, according to Limra, a worldwide research study organization for the insurance industry. In 2023 alone, annuity sales increased 23 percent over the prior year.
With even more prospective passion price cuts on the horizon, simple fixed annuities which have a tendency to be less challenging than various other choices on the market may become much less attracting customers as a result of their subsiding prices. In their area, various other selections, such as index-linked annuities, may see a bump as consumers seek to record market growth.
These price walkings provided insurance provider room to offer more enticing terms on dealt with and fixed-index annuities. "Rate of interest on repaired annuities additionally climbed, making them an eye-catching financial investment," states Hodgens. Even after the stock exchange rebounded, netting a 24 percent gain in 2023, remaining anxieties of a recession maintained annuities in the spotlight.
Other variables additionally added to the annuity sales boom, including more financial institutions now using the items, claims Sheryl J. Moore, CEO of Wink Inc., an insurance policy market research study firm. "Customers are listening to regarding annuities greater than they would certainly've in the past," she claims. It's also simpler to buy an annuity than it used to be.
"Essentially, you can apply for an annuity with your agent via an iPad and the annuity is approved after completing an on-line type," Moore says. "It used to take weeks to obtain an annuity with the concern process." Set annuities have pushed the current development in the annuity market, standing for over 40 percent of sales in 2023.
Limra is expecting a pull back in the appeal of taken care of annuities in 2025. Sales of fixed-rate deferred annuities are anticipated to go down 15 percent to 25 percent as rate of interest decrease. Still, taken care of annuities have not shed their sparkle quite yet and are using conventional investors an attractive return of even more than 5 percent in the meantime.

Variable annuities when controlled the market, but that's altered in a big means. These products suffered their worst sales on record in 2023, going down 17 percent compared to 2022, according to Limra.
Unlike repaired annuities, which offer disadvantage security, or FIAs, which balance safety and security with some growth potential, variable annuities give little to no protection from market loss unless riders are added at an included cost. For capitalists whose top concern is maintaining funding, variable annuities just don't determine up. These items are also infamously complex with a history of high fees and significant abandonment fees.
When the market fell down, these bikers became liabilities for insurance firms since their guaranteed values went beyond the annuity account worths. "So insurance provider repriced their bikers to have less appealing attributes for a greater cost," states Moore. While the market has made some initiatives to enhance openness and reduce expenses, the product's past has actually soured many consumers and monetary consultants, that still watch variable annuities with uncertainty.
RILAs provide consumers a lot greater caps than fixed-index annuities. Just how can insurance policy business afford to do this?
The large array of crediting methods utilized by RILAs can make it hard to compare one item to one more. Greater caps on returns likewise feature a trade-off: You tackle some threat of loss past a set flooring or barrier. This barrier guards your account from the initial section of losses, generally 10 to 20 percent, however after that, you'll lose money.
